How To Setup A Wireless Printer
The process can slightly vary depending on each printer. However, most modern options have Wi-Fi capabilities. Make sure to have documented the Wi-Fi network name and password. This is needed when making the connection. For most printers, there is a built-in menu system. This system will allow an easy way to find the Wi-Fi network name to connect.
For older wireless printers, it sometimes does not have a built-in menu. This may require a computer connection via USB before setting up. After the configuration is complete, the USB can be disconnected, and the printer can move to a more desirable place.
Once the wireless printer is connected to the network, it still needs to be added to the computer. For a Windows computer, open the control panel and search for View Devices and Printers to add a new device. The PC will find available printers connected to the network. Select the new printer and install any drivers, if prompted.
If using a Mac, go to the Apple menu and choose System Preferences. Select the Print and Scan icon and then add a new printer. The new printer from the list should appear and will advise if any software needs installation.

Windows network printers
Windows calls IP printers “network printers”. To set one up, click the search icon in the bottom left of your screen or press Windows key + Q and type in ‘control panel’. Select the Control panel and click View devices and printers under Hardware and sound.
At the top of the window, click;Add a printer;and then;The printer that I want isn’t listed. Check the box;Add a printer using a TCP/IP address or hostname;then click;Next. Enter the printer’s IP address into the ‘Hostname or IP address’ field and click;Next. Follow the rest of the prompts to finish set-up.
Mac IP printers;
IP printers on macOS should be a last resort because it mightn’t offer a full range of functionality, depending on which protocol it supports. An IP printer on macOS must work with one of these protocols: AirPrint, HP Jetdirect , Line Printer Daemon or Internet Printing Protocol .
From the;Apple menu, select;System Preferences,;Printers & Scanners, then;Add. Click;IP;and enter the printer information:
- IP address
- Protocol select AirPrint if possible
- Queue leave blank if you’re not sure
- Device name to identify the printer on your Mac. It doesn’t need to match the device’s name in the router menu
- Location to help you identify it from the printer pop-up menu
- Use select the appropriate software for the printer. If not selected by default, click;Select Printer Software;and select your printer from the list.

How To Install A Wireless Printer On Your Windows 10 Computer
Now you should install the printer on your computers. You should not have executed any installation/configuration steps on any of your devices until now. For your computers to locate the printer over the network and use it for printing, you have to install and configure the printers drivers on each computer that is part of your network.
In Windows 10, this part of the process should be handled automatically by the operating system. It might happen that it didnt detect and configure your wireless printer automatically. In that case, you can either use your operating systems built-in wizards to add the printer to your computer or run the printers bundled software.
The setup software of a wireless printer
If you choose to use the printers bundled software, follow the installation wizards steps, but do not forget to choose the option called Use the printer with wireless LAN connection when asked about the printer connection method.
If you choose to use the wizard from the Settings app in Windows 10, there is nothing different between a network or a local printer. The steps are the same, and we already detailed them in this tutorial: How to install a local printer on your Windows computer.
A wireless printer installed from Windows 10’s Settings
Add a Bluetooth, wireless, or network discoverable printer – this is the first thing you should try. If it can find it in your network, your Windows 10 computer shows it and lets you install the printer using this option.
